L'extension pour navigateurs Gitako améliore la navigation dans un dépôt Github. Elle ajoute une arborescence des fichiers du dépôt en barre latérale.

Quand on est sur un dépôt Github, parcourir les différents qu'il contient peut être pénible car un clic sur un dossier charge une nouvelle page. Il n'est également pas possible d'avoir une arborescence complète des fichiers.

L'extension Gitako, disponible sur Chrome, Firefox et Edge,

Cette extension possède plusieurs fonctionnalités intéressantes :

  • navigation avec le clavier possible
  • recherche de fichier avec expression régulière
  • très rapide même sur de très gros dépôts
  • améliore considérablement la navigation
  • ajoute un bouton pour copier le contenu d'un fichier ou d'un gist
  • ...

Une fois installée sur votre navigateur préféré, lorsque vous vous rendez dans un dépôt Github, une barre latérale va s'afficher à gauche :

Elle contient l'arborescence des fichiers du dépôt. Le champ de recherche permet de trouver des fichiers facilement :

La recherche par expression régulière est plutôt intéressante :

L'extension ajoute également un bouton sur chaque fichier permettant de copier son contenu. Cela fonctionne sur les gists aussi :

Cette option est désactivable dans les paramètres de l'extension.

Il se peut que vous ayez besoin de renseigner un Access token dans les paramètres de l'extension, afin de ne pas être bloqué en cas de dépassement de quota API. La procédure pour générer un Access token est décrite dans la documentation de l'extension.

Le code source de l'extension Gitako est disponible sur... Github !